Courtyard Kansas City Downtown/Convention Center

Courtyard by Marriott Kansas City Downtown/Convention Center is a hotel built for momentum without chaos, offering a stay that feels composed, efficient, and quietly confident in the middle of Kansas City’s most active downtown corridor.

From the outside, the hotel fits naturally into the downtown grid, surrounded by convention traffic, business towers, restaurants, and event venues, yet the moment you step inside, the tone shifts. Arrival feels organized rather than overwhelming. The lobby is clean-lined and intentional, designed to absorb constant movement without amplifying it. Sightlines are clear, seating feels purposeful, and the space communicates that this is a hotel meant to support busy days, not complicate them. There’s a sense of rhythm here that’s hard to fake. You feel it immediately in how smoothly check-in flows, how naturally people move through the space, and how the environment stays calm even when the city outside is buzzing. Guest rooms extend that logic with precision. These are not rooms chasing novelty or theatrical design; they are rooms designed to function well, repeatedly, day after day. Beds are supportive and grounding, built for sleep that restores rather than merely pauses your day. Workspaces are properly sized and thoughtfully placed, allowing you to focus without improvisation. Seating feels usable instead of ornamental, and layouts give each part of your day a place to exist without bleeding into the next. Windows pull in downtown light and city motion in a way that feels energizing rather than intrusive. Bathrooms are bright, clean, and efficient, supporting routine without unnecessary complication. Sound throughout the hotel is moderated by design rather than silence, allowing the city’s presence to remain ambient instead of disruptive. Service mirrors this tone. Staff interactions feel capable, professional, and genuinely helpful, shaped by an understanding that many guests are here to accomplish something. Staying here feels like choosing a hotel that respects your time, your energy, and your need for predictability without monotony.

That reliability reduces cognitive load in subtle but meaningful ways, especially for travelers balancing meetings, schedules, and deadlines. The location plays a major role in this identity. Being directly connected to the Convention Center and surrounded by downtown infrastructure means logistics largely disappear. You’re steps from major events, restaurants, entertainment venues, and transit routes. You don’t need to plan transportation obsessively or buffer extra time for movement. That proximity creates freedom. Yet despite its central placement, the hotel doesn’t feel like a nerve center. Its interior design absorbs the city’s intensity rather than reflecting it back.
